Frank Barcenas Asked: 2019-05-25 14:09:31 +0800 CST2019-05-25 14:09:31 +0800 CST 2019-05-25 14:09:31 +0800 CST 似乎无法生成足以连接到 wifi 的有效网络计划 YAML 772 我怎么知道 netplan 的正确语法是什么?我已经在网上查找了 netplan 文档,当我尝试使用 netplan generate 时,我尝试的所有内容都给了我 KEY 错误。 netplan 2 个回答 Voted Best Answer heynnema 2019-05-26T07:24:43+08:002019-05-26T07:24:43+08:00 在 Ubuntu桌面安装中,您应该使用 NetworkManager 而不是 netplan 来管理无线连接。 您的/etc/netplan/*.yaml文件应如下所示... network: version: 2 renderer: NetworkManager 然后: sudo netplan --debug generate# 生成脚本文件 sudo netplan apply# 应用新配置 在 Ubuntu Server安装中,您应该使用 netplan,可以在此处查看netplan 脚本示例。 最小的例子... network: version: 2 renderer: networkd wifis: wlxxxxxx: # change this to the correct wireless interface name dhcp4: yes access-points: "network_ssid_name": password: "**********" 然后: sudo netplan --debug generate# 生成脚本文件 sudo netplan apply# 应用新配置 Lismatro 2019-06-10T01:11:06+08:002019-06-10T01:11:06+08:00 如果您有键错误,那么您的 netplan 软件可能太旧了。Ubuntu LTS 18.04 有一个旧版本。所以你应该升级你的 netplan.io 包来完成这项工作。 http://nl.archive.ubuntu.com/ubuntu/pool/main/n/netplan.io/上的 ubuntu 存储库包含 netplan.io_0.96-0ubuntu0.18.04.4_amd64.deb 之类的版本,或者您使用的任何架构可能有。 我在我的 ubuntu 18.04 LTS 上安装了这个: dpkg -i netplan.io_0.96-0ubuntu0.18.04.4_amd64.deb 并且它在没有进一步依赖的情况下安装,因此它是一个直接替代品。
在 Ubuntu桌面安装中,您应该使用 NetworkManager 而不是 netplan 来管理无线连接。
您的
/etc/netplan/*.yaml
文件应如下所示...然后:
sudo netplan --debug generate
# 生成脚本文件sudo netplan apply
# 应用新配置在 Ubuntu Server安装中,您应该使用 netplan,可以在此处查看netplan 脚本示例。
最小的例子...
然后:
sudo netplan --debug generate
# 生成脚本文件sudo netplan apply
# 应用新配置如果您有键错误,那么您的 netplan 软件可能太旧了。Ubuntu LTS 18.04 有一个旧版本。所以你应该升级你的 netplan.io 包来完成这项工作。
http://nl.archive.ubuntu.com/ubuntu/pool/main/n/netplan.io/上的 ubuntu 存储库包含 netplan.io_0.96-0ubuntu0.18.04.4_amd64.deb 之类的版本,或者您使用的任何架构可能有。
我在我的 ubuntu 18.04 LTS 上安装了这个:
dpkg -i netplan.io_0.96-0ubuntu0.18.04.4_amd64.deb
并且它在没有进一步依赖的情况下安装,因此它是一个直接替代品。